Subtract: `36^(@)53'` from `71^(@) 34'`

The correct Answer is:
To solve the problem of subtracting `36° 53'` from `71° 34'`, we can follow these steps: ### Step 1: Write down the values We have: - Minuend (the number from which we are subtracting): `71° 34'` - Subtrahend (the number we are subtracting): `36° 53'` ### Step 2: Check the minutes Since we are subtracting `53'` from `34'`, we notice that `34'` is less than `53'`. This means we cannot directly subtract the minutes. ### Step 3: Borrow 1 degree To solve this, we need to borrow 1 degree from the degrees in `71°`. When we borrow 1 degree, we convert it into minutes: - 1 degree = 60 minutes - So, we add `60'` to `34'`: \[ 34' + 60' = 94' \] - Now, we have `70°` left (since we borrowed 1 degree from `71°`). ### Step 4: Rewrite the values After borrowing, we rewrite the values: - New minuend: `70° 94'` - Subtrahend remains the same: `36° 53'` ### Step 5: Subtract the minutes Now we can subtract the minutes: \[ 94' - 53' = 41' \] ### Step 6: Subtract the degrees Next, we subtract the degrees: \[ 70° - 36° = 34° \] ### Step 7: Combine the results Now, we combine the results of degrees and minutes: \[ 34° 41' \] ### Final Answer Thus, the result of subtracting `36° 53'` from `71° 34'` is: \[ 34° 41' \] ---
